Output 177f60ebadab9eb4d0cdfb0e88fd241dfd774390ed07c38e7d66303f5cab3945:0

value
15421451
script pubkey
OP_0 OP_PUSHBYTES_20 cbf5d186dec05f41340ab7f3af3484721758e23d
address
bc1qe06arpk7cp05zdq2kle67dyywgt43c3a00wjz9
transaction
177f60ebadab9eb4d0cdfb0e88fd241dfd774390ed07c38e7d66303f5cab3945
confirmations
172187
spent
true